Forfeiture of amount deposited in the Escrow account - Since the benefit of exemption has been denied and the assessee has duly made the payment by utilization of credit as also accepted by the department, the payment of amount by challan has to be at best considered as ‘deposit’ which cannot be retained by the department and is liable to be refunded back.
